🔍 What Are Stem Cells?

Stem cells are special cells that have the unique ability to:

Divide and multiply indefinitely
Transform into different types of cells (heart cells, nerve cells, muscle cells, etc.)
Repair and regenerate damaged tissues

They act like the body’s natural repair system, which is why scientists are using them to treat diseases!


🔬 How Does Stem Cell Therapy Work?

Stem cell therapy (also called regenerative medicine) involves using stem cells to repair, replace, or regenerate damaged tissues.

🏥 How It’s Done:

1️⃣ Stem Cells Are Collected – From bone marrow, umbilical cords, embryos, or even fat tissue.
2️⃣ Stem Cells Are Cultured & Modified – Scientists multiply them and sometimes genetically modify them.
3️⃣ Stem Cells Are Injected – Into the damaged area (heart, brain, joints, etc.), where they begin healing the tissue.

⚖️ Ethical Concerns & Challenges

Despite its promise, stem cell therapy has major challenges:

High Cost – Treatments can cost $10,000-$100,000, making them inaccessible to many.
Unproven Clinics – Some “stem cell clinics” make false promises without real scientific backing.
Immune Rejection – In some cases, the body rejects foreign stem cells.
Ethical Issues – Some people oppose embryonic stem cell research, as it involves using fertilized embryos.

Scientists are working on alternative sources of stem cells (like adult & induced pluripotent stem cells) to avoid ethical issues!
